Understanding Hydraulic Hose Crimpers – Types, Features, and Applications
Hydraulic line crimpers are critical tools for forming secure fittings on hydraulic tubes. These units utilize a crimping process to shape a sleeve around the line and a connector, forming a sealed {connection|joint|assembly|. There are several types of hydraulic crimpers on the market, each built for particular purposes. Manual crimpers offer portability and are suitable for low-volume tasks, while hydraulic crimpers provide increased strength and are preferred for larger operations. Automatic crimpers further improve output and accuracy in the crimping process. Key features to consider include pressing capacity, hose diameter range, and the feature to handle varying ring calibers. Common purposes encompass hydraulic power equipment in sectors more info such as farming, engineering, mining, and production.

Hose Crimper Maintenance: Prolonging Equipment Operational Life
Regular servicing of your hose crimping machine is absolutely important for achieving its performance. Ignoring routine checks can prematurely lead to expensive repairs and a reduced operational duration. Simple tasks like wiping debris from the tooling , lubricating moving parts , and examining the hydraulic system for seepage can noticeably lengthen the equipment's useful existence . Regularly refer to the equipment's guide for specific recommendations and schedule your proactive care accordingly.
